Who'll finish where in this season's Sky Bet Championship?

Will Rafa Benitez lead Newcastle back to the Premier League at the first attempt? What chance Sheffield Wednesday - beaten play-off finalists in May - going one better this term? And how do you think new boys Wigan, Burton and Barnsley will fare?

Sky Sports' biggest season of football features 127 live games from the English Football League. The new EFL campaign kicks off in front of the Sky cameras on Friday when Fulham host Newcastle, while there's a Championship double-header on Sunday as Leeds travel to QPR and Sheffield Wednesday welcome Aston Villa

This season, Sky Sports will show more than 700 matches from eight different leagues across its channels and digital outlets. For the first time, viewers will be able to enjoy regular live coverage of Premier League matches on Friday nights in addition to those shown on Saturday and Sunday afternoons and Monday Night Football.
